Jury selection is under way in the terror plot trial of four Muslim men from Orange County.
The men, known as the "Newburgh Four," are accused of attempting to blow up synagogues in the Bronx and shoot down military planes at Stewart Air National Guard Base last year.
Family members and lawyers for the suspects say the men were entrapped by an undercover FBI informant.
The trial was moved from White Plains to a federal court in New York City for security reasons.
